Decoded picture buffer management for video coding

1. A method for decoded picture buffer management, the method comprising:
storing previously decoded pictures of a video stream in a picture buffer, including a first plurality of pictures of a same temporal sub-layer, the first plurality of pictures including at least one sub-layer reference picture for predicting a current picture of the video stream;
determining whether a picture of the first plurality of pictures is a non-reference picture based on an indicator presented in at least one from among a slice header and a picture header;
removing, based on the picture being determined as the non-reference picture, the non-reference picture from the picture buffer; and
predicting the current picture using one or more of the at least one sub-layer reference picture that is stored within the picture buffer after removing the non-reference picture from the picture buffer.
